named.docbook revision 2eeb74d1cf5355dd98f6d507a10086e16bb08c4b
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- Copyright (C) 2004-2009, 2011, 2013-2015 Internet Systems Consortium, Inc. ("ISC")
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- Copyright (C) 2000, 2001, 2003 Internet Software Consortium.
98890889ffb2e8f6f722b00e265a211f13b5a861Corneliu-Claudiu Prodescu - Permission to use, copy, modify, and/or distribute this software for any
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- purpose with or without fee is hereby granted, provided that the above
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- copyright notice and this permission notice appear in all copies.
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- THE SOFTWARE IS PROVIDED "AS IS" AND ISC DISCLAIMS ALL WARRANTIES WITH
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- REGARD TO THIS SOFTWARE INCLUDING ALL IMPLIED WARRANTIES OF MERCHANTABILITY
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- AND FITNESS. IN NO EVENT SHALL ISC BE LIABLE FOR ANY SPECIAL, DIRECT,
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- INDIRECT, OR CONSEQUENTIAL DAMAGES OR ANY DAMAGES WHATSOEVER RESULTING FROM
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- LOSS OF USE, DATA OR PROFITS, WHETHER IN AN ACTION OF CONTRACT, NEGLIGENCE
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- OR OTHER TORTIOUS ACTION, ARISING OUT OF OR IN CONNECTION WITH THE USE OR
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der - PERFORMANCE OF THIS SOFTWARE.
863c98ae89e37c21c0c04b9b130b5136688976eeChristian Maeder<!-- Converted by db4-upgrade version 1.0 -->
863c98ae89e37c21c0c04b9b130b5136688976eeChristian Maeder<refentry xmlns="http://docbook.org/ns/docbook" version="5.0" xml:id="man.named">
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der <refentryinfo>
df0e8744a2befcba003ea6d93214601c743bde74Christian Maeder <corpauthor>Internet Systems Consortium, Inc.</corpauthor>
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der </refentryinfo>
df0e8744a2befcba003ea6d93214601c743bde74Christian Maeder <refentrytitle><application>named</application></refentrytitle>
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der <refname><application>named</application></refname>
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der <refpurpose>Internet domain name server</refpurpose>
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der </refnamediv>
863c98ae89e37c21c0c04b9b130b5136688976eeChristian Maeder <holder>Internet Systems Consortium, Inc. ("ISC")</holder>
59bbf8aeab565e86d79c8482a4c7bd7a1841ca7bChristian Maeder <holder>Internet Software Consortium.</holder>
59bbf8aeab565e86d79c8482a4c7bd7a1841ca7bChristian Maeder <refsynopsisdiv>
59bbf8aeab565e86d79c8482a4c7bd7a1841ca7bChristian Maeder <arg choice="opt" rep="norepeat"><option>-4</option></arg>
59bbf8aeab565e86d79c8482a4c7bd7a1841ca7bChristian Maeder <arg choice="opt" rep="norepeat"><option>-6</option></arg>
b8cd2804f426fd97148615fe31c1f47afac7a683Christian Maeder <arg choice="opt" rep="norepeat"><option>-c <replaceable class="parameter">config-file</replaceable></option></arg>
863c98ae89e37c21c0c04b9b130b5136688976eeChristian Maeder <arg choice="opt" rep="norepeat"><option>-d <replaceable class="parameter">debug-level</replaceable></option></arg>
863c98ae89e37c21c0c04b9b130b5136688976eeChristian Maeder <arg choice="opt" rep="norepeat"><option>-D <replaceable class="parameter">string</replaceable></option></arg>
863c98ae89e37c21c0c04b9b130b5136688976eeChristian Maeder <arg choice="opt" rep="norepeat"><option>-E <replaceable class="parameter">engine-name</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-f</option></arg>
59bbf8aeab565e86d79c8482a4c7bd7a1841ca7bChristian Maeder <arg choice="opt" rep="norepeat"><option>-g</option></arg>
46b207daf66b64930a59f3615c8b127aac0b8e43Christian Maeder <arg choice="opt" rep="norepeat"><option>-L <replaceable class="parameter">logfile</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-M <replaceable class="parameter">option</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-m <replaceable class="parameter">flag</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-n <replaceable class="parameter">#cpus</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-p <replaceable class="parameter">port</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-s</option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-S <replaceable class="parameter">#max-socks</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-t <replaceable class="parameter">directory</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-U <replaceable class="parameter">#listeners</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-u <replaceable class="parameter">user</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-v</option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-V</option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-X <replaceable class="parameter">lock-file</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der <arg choice="opt" rep="norepeat"><option>-x <replaceable class="parameter">cache-file</replaceable></option></arg>
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der </cmdsynopsis>
081deee1bac477ab8db717646baba47f0fe95479Christian Maeder </refsynopsisdiv>
081deee1bac477ab8db717646baba47f0fe95479Christian Maeder <refsection><info><title>DESCRIPTION</title></info>
863c98ae89e37c21c0c04b9b130b5136688976eeChristian Maeder is a Domain Name System (DNS) server,
5b68f1141555736e0b7ddbe14218bcabcc44636fChristian Maeder part of the BIND 9 distribution from ISC. For more
5b68f1141555736e0b7ddbe14218bcabcc44636fChristian Maeder information on the DNS, see RFCs 1033, 1034, and 1035.
5b68f1141555736e0b7ddbe14218bcabcc44636fChristian Maeder When invoked without arguments, <command>named</command>
6e513e0de692a0e93f8291038e9f332d66f29f9cChristian Maeder read the default configuration file
54233d1f5ebf82ebb341a0f481e8ae657fc90e91Christian Maeder <filename>/etc/named.conf</filename>, read any initial
987696e96527051add2483eba583b73da930bf39Christian Maeder data, and listen for queries.
5b68f1141555736e0b7ddbe14218bcabcc44636fChristian Maeder </refsection>
e49fd57c63845c7806860a9736ad09f6d44dbaedChristian Maeder <refsection><info><title>OPTIONS</title></info>
3f9fabb8ac5cfd9234431ecf19b51ff3e985595aChristian Maeder <variablelist>
3f9fabb8ac5cfd9234431ecf19b51ff3e985595aChristian Maeder <varlistentry>
081deee1bac477ab8db717646baba47f0fe95479Christian Maeder Use IPv4 only even if the host machine is capable of IPv6.
54233d1f5ebf82ebb341a0f481e8ae657fc90e91Christian Maeder <option>-4</option> and <option>-6</option> are mutually
863c98ae89e37c21c0c04b9b130b5136688976eeChristian Maeder </varlistentry>
3f9fabb8ac5cfd9234431ecf19b51ff3e985595aChristian Maeder <varlistentry>
d3c9318c22fcf44d9135a3b2c64f880b9a785babChristian Maeder Use IPv6 only even if the host machine is capable of IPv4.
3f9fabb8ac5cfd9234431ecf19b51ff3e985595aChristian Maeder <option>-4</option> and <option>-6</option> are mutually
081deee1bac477ab8db717646baba47f0fe95479Christian Maeder </varlistentry>
34db68bf7b0a0cb624373cc364a56442c1b3f0f7Christian Maeder <varlistentry>
34db68bf7b0a0cb624373cc364a56442c1b3f0f7Christian Maeder <term>-c <replaceable class="parameter">config-file</replaceable></term>
34db68bf7b0a0cb624373cc364a56442c1b3f0f7Christian Maeder Use <replaceable class="parameter">config-file</replaceable> as the
34db68bf7b0a0cb624373cc364a56442c1b3f0f7Christian Maeder configuration file instead of the default,
081deee1bac477ab8db717646baba47f0fe95479Christian Maeder ensure that reloading the configuration file continues
081deee1bac477ab8db717646baba47f0fe95479Christian Maeder to work after the server has changed its working
081deee1bac477ab8db717646baba47f0fe95479Christian Maeder directory due to to a possible
081deee1bac477ab8db717646baba47f0fe95479Christian Maeder <option>directory</option> option in the configuration
863c98ae89e37c21c0c04b9b130b5136688976eeChristian Maeder file, <replaceable class="parameter">config-file</replaceable> should be
54233d1f5ebf82ebb341a0f481e8ae657fc90e91Christian Maeder an absolute pathname.
54233d1f5ebf82ebb341a0f481e8ae657fc90e91Christian Maeder </varlistentry>
863c98ae89e37c21c0c04b9b130b5136688976eeChristian Maeder <varlistentry>
34db68bf7b0a0cb624373cc364a56442c1b3f0f7Christian Maeder <term>-d <replaceable class="parameter">debug-level</replaceable></term>
34db68bf7b0a0cb624373cc364a56442c1b3f0f7Christian Maeder Set the daemon's debug level to <replaceable class="parameter">debug-level</replaceable>.
34db68bf7b0a0cb624373cc364a56442c1b3f0f7Christian Maeder Debugging traces from <command>named</command> become
d83bd347856e87ba96c0c8e0c5b473db4eb975d0Christian Maeder more verbose as the debug level increases.
34db68bf7b0a0cb624373cc364a56442c1b3f0f7Christian Maeder </varlistentry>
34db68bf7b0a0cb624373cc364a56442c1b3f0f7Christian Maeder <varlistentry>
d83bd347856e87ba96c0c8e0c5b473db4eb975d0Christian Maeder <term>-D <replaceable class="parameter">string</replaceable></term>
4e1239f8b5fa139bd9be8d0431d711c7b88a58c2Christian Maeder Specifies a string that is used to identify a instance of
54233d1f5ebf82ebb341a0f481e8ae657fc90e91Christian Maeder <command>named</command> in a process listing. The contents
d83bd347856e87ba96c0c8e0c5b473db4eb975d0Christian Maeder of <replaceable class="parameter">string</replaceable> are
f0d823af5e37881b77328bbcff8c96b58b92c89fChristian Maeder not examined.
54233d1f5ebf82ebb341a0f481e8ae657fc90e91Christian Maeder </varlistentry>
54233d1f5ebf82ebb341a0f481e8ae657fc90e91Christian Maeder <varlistentry>
54233d1f5ebf82ebb341a0f481e8ae657fc90e91Christian Maeder <term>-E <replaceable class="parameter">engine-name</replaceable></term>
61116f0ae514354dddda28edc7af459e8b23e8b4Christian Maeder When applicable, specifies the hardware to use for
54233d1f5ebf82ebb341a0f481e8ae657fc90e91Christian Maeder cryptographic operations, such as a secure key store used
Run the server in the foreground (i.e. do not daemonize).